Installing a sash-jammer is one of the most effective ways of improving the security of uPVC windows. Jamming devices can stop burglars from opening the window.

Many uPVC windows are equipped with multi-locking mechanisms to provide greater security. Multi-locking locks secure windows at different points around the sash.

Anti-snap locks increase security. Anti-snap locks are designed to keep the barrel from snapping.

To replace a handle, take off the two screws at the base. This will allow you to put in the new handle. There are many types of handles. You can pick a style that is in line with your window style and Espag locks.

Window handles for replacement are easy to install. Be sure to match the direction of the espag lock. Also, determine the distance between the back and the window. It is a good idea for aluminum windows to have a step height of 21mm, and uPVC windows 9mm.

Cockspur handles for upvc windows are usually found on older frames. They are usually attached with three or four screws. Professional window installers are able to do the measurement for you.
